An advanced charging function rectifier EPCBC03 . Powered by 230V AC voltage, it offers an output voltage of 12/24V, providing versatile charging. The rectifier is ideal for charging batteries for cars with START / STOP engines.
Technical data:
Power supply: 230V AC.
Output Voltage: 12/24V.
Output Current: Max 15A.
Maximum load power: 130W.
Power without load: 3.2W.
Cooling System: Fan.
Dimensions: 17.5x13.5x7.5cm.
Voltage identification for 12V: 8V - 14.5V.
Voltage identification for 24V: 18V - 29V.
Output cable length: 120 cm.
Input cable length: 140 cm.
8 STAGES OF CHARGING:
Phase 1: Battery Assessment - Examining the battery's charge state and verifying the correctness of the connections to the rectifier.
Phase 2: Desulfation - Identifying a battery with sulfate deposits. Low-voltage, high-current pulsating charging allows for the removal of sulfate from electrodes, restoring the original battery capacity.
Phase 3: State Check - Checking whether the battery is not damaged and whether it is capable of accepting a charging current. This prevents charging a damaged battery.
Phase 4: Soft Start - Begins charging an undamaged battery with low current (about 15%), gradually increasing its value.
Phase 5: Main Charging - Charging the battery with maximum constant current, automatically adjusted depending on the charge state, until 80% capacity is reached.
Phase 6: Final Charging - Charging with decreasing current and constant voltage until the battery is fully charged (100%).
Phase 7: Charging Test - About a two-minute test to check if the battery charge level is maintained after charging has ended. If so, the charging process is completed.
Phase 8: Voltage Maintenance - Monitoring the battery voltage and maintaining an optimal charge at the 95-100% capacity level using current pulses.
